Save the Date for AGC’s 2016 Contractors Environmental Conference; Call for Presentations Is Open

Join us on Capitol Hill, Washington, DC in October 2016

AGC will hold its fifth Contractors Environmental Conference (CEC) on October 5-6, 2016, at the Hyatt Regency Washington on Capitol Hill in Washington, DC.  The CEC is a yearly management, leadership and technology-focused conference that zeros in on the most critical environmental issues impacting today’s construction professionals.  Past attendees agree that this one-of-a-kind program provides contractors with the information and resources to meet environmental requirements, sustainability initiatives, and remain competitive in the marketplace.  Presentation proposals are being accepted online at www.agc.org/enviroCFP through March 1st.

As in prior years, the schedule will include educational sessions, case studies, roundtable discussions and updates on federal regulatory activities.  We meet in an intimate setting that fosters valuable feedback, networking, and meaningful face-to-face interaction amongst peers, industry experts and federal regulators.  Since the conference is about a month before the 2016 presidential election, we will hold a special session that explores the candidates’ environmental records.
